Celebration of the life of Bernard "Lynn" Hamilton, will be 3 p.m. Sunday at Bascom Assembly of God with Bro. Scott Solis, Bro. Don Herring and Bro. Bruce Lewis officiating. Visitation will begin at 2 p.m. prior to service.

Mr. Hamilton was born Feb. 4, 1957, to the late Bernard Edd "Buck" and Marlene Hamilton.

He went home suddenly on Monday, Jan. 5, 2015, at the age of 57.

Lynn lived in the Tyler area almost all his life. He was a very proud member of the 1973 State Champion John Tyler Lions football team. He later graduated from Robert E. Lee.

He grew into an awesome spiritual leader.

He earned a Bachelor of Science and a pre-law degree at The University of Texas at Tyler.

As a young man, Lynn was a route man for Coca-Cola. He later became a security officer working at People's National Bank, Kelly-Springfield and Tyler Pipe before enjoying a 19-year career at Borden's Tyler plant.

Lynn leaves behind his loving wife, Marci Lynne Hamilton, of New Chapel Hill; brother, Greg D. Hamilton and wife Cindy, of Tyler; nephew, Christopher Hamilton; mother-in-law, Emma Nugent; brother-in-law, Monty Nugent and Lindsay Heim; special family friend, Rex Power; and loads of other loving brothers and sisters in Christ who can't wait to join him.
